Why we ask for your information

As a responsible lender we are required under the National Consumer Credit Protection Act (NCCP) to ensure that any loan we approve is not unsuitable. RentPay Technology Pty Ltd has complied with the modified responsible lending obligations under Pt 3-2BA of the National Credit Act, from the 10th of June 2025. This election relates to Low Cost Credit Contracts with a credit limit lower than $2,000.

We are obliged to ask you to provide specific information for us to make this assessment.

The law requires that we:

  1. Make reasonable inquiries about your requirements and objectives,
  2. Make reasonable inquiries about your financial situation,
  3. Identification information,
  4. Default information, and
  5. Payment information.

In short, we need to understand what you intend to use the loan proceeds on, verify your identity and understand your financial situation from credit bureau information.

How we assess your application

We collect information from various sources such as your credit bureau data, an identity verification, RentPay App usage data and potentially other sources. We then match the data we have collected and verified against our internal credit policies. The reason we do this is to make sure the loan is not unsuitable by:

  1. Making sure it meets your needs and objectives, and
  2. The Scorebuilder product is not unsuitable.

If a Scorebuilder low cost credit contract doesn’t meet your needs and objectives, or if it’s likely that you couldn’t pay or could only pay with substantial hardship then your application will be declined.

Accessing your credit assessment

RentBond Finance Pty Ltd is required by law to keep a copy of your Scorebuilder application on file for a period of seven (7) years. You can request a copy of the credit assessment of your application if it’s within seven years of the date of the loan contract. However, we’re only required to supply it if the assessment resulted in an active loan contract.

Credit reporting

Usage and behaviour on a Scorebuilder low cost credit contract will be reported to a credit bureau monthly regardless of a draw down or credit limit use. This means that users will be able to have behaviour, both positive and negative reported to a credit bureau monthly.
